Amritsar, May 3

Sambhav, an NGO, which successfully carried out a plantation of over one lakh saplings in Ludhiana in one hour last year, is looking for associates in Amritsar. The representatives of the NGO are in city to look for possible partnership for more plantation programmes. Working in the field of environment education and conservation for quite some time, the NGO involved residents throughout Ludhiana last year to achieve the record feat of planting one lakh saplings in just an hour.

Advertisement

Next on the NGOs agenda is to successfully carry out plantation of over one crore saplings by involving 20 lakh people till July this year.

Raising the bar, the environmentalists in city too feel that such activities send out positive message among youth. Sambhav, started as a social club, took matters into its own hands when Ludhiana was declared one of most polluted cities of the world by a WHO report. The NGO also runs a save our cyclists campaign apart from plantation drives. Members of the NGO involve government institutions, corporates and general public in their campaigns. They will meet prominent NGOs in the city to chalk out plans for proactive residents support and awareness campaigns.
